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8154907 16571 72 53291180 83
7622626 1381168
7622626 1381168
6427380 40694 79 40091416158
All about undefined
Interested in learning more?
7622626 1381168
6427380 40694 79 40091416158
See more
47944 44636038
0114716 3493 5359360
See more
88495252929 24927478474 404
35593431 66062050017 50547
See more